#f1c4be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f1c4be is composed of 94.5% red, 76.9% green and 74.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 18.7% magenta, 21.2%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 7.1 degrees, a saturation of 64.6% and a lightness of 84.5%. #f1c4be color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#e3897d.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

#f1c4be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#f1c4be has RGB values of R:241, G:196, B:190 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.19, Y:0.21,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 15844542.

Shades and Tints of #f1c4be

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100503 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#f1c4be

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d9d7d6 is the less saturated color, while #fdbbb2 is the most saturated one.
